加密解密算法库的安全协议

发布时间:2024-08-13 12:39:28 作者:小樊
来源:亿速云 阅读:80

在设计加密解密算法库的安全协议时,需要考虑以下几个方面:

  1. 加密解密算法的选择:确保所选择的加密解密算法是安全可靠的,不易被破解。常见的加密算法包括AES、RSA、SHA等。

  2. 密钥管理:对于加密解密算法库来说,密钥的管理至关重要。需要确保密钥的生成、存储和传输都是安全可靠的,防止密钥泄露导致数据泄露。

  3. 数据完整性保护:为了防止数据在传输或存储过程中被篡改,可以使用消息验证码(MAC)或数字签名等技术来保护数据的完整性。

  4. 安全传输:在数据传输过程中,采用安全的通信协议(如SSL/TLS)来加密数据,防止数据在传输过程中被窃取或篡改。

  5. 安全存储:加密解密算法库中的数据应该以加密形式存储,防止数据被未经授权的访问者获取。同时,应该对访问库中数据的权限进行严格控制。

  6. 漏洞修复和更新:及时修复加密解密算法库中的漏洞,并定期更新算法库,以确保系统的安全性。

通过遵循以上安全协议,可以有效保护加密解密算法库中的数据安全,防止数据泄露和被攻击。

推荐阅读:
  1. C++中怎么将中缀表达式转换为后缀表达式
  2. 华为C++开发工程师面试总结整理,面试问题你能答上几个?含答案

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

c++

上一篇:C++算法库中的图着色问题

下一篇:C++算法库中的KMP字符串匹配

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》